For more than a decade, Dr. Glen Gentry and a team have been working on a way to curb the population explosion of feral hogs in Louisiana. An example, he said if Louisiana had 1 million feral hogs, 750,000 would have to be eliminated every year to keep the population at 1 million. However promising, the process of getting it approved through the Environmental Protection Agency is still a decade away. Gentry talks about the bait and what is the next phase to get it to market.
